
1. Leafy Greens
Dark, leafy greens like spinach and kale are rich in Vitamin K and lutein - powerhouse nutrients linked to improved brain functioning. Baby pulling a face? Try mixing with oil and spices to improve palatability and flavour. 3. Quinoa
A fab source of plant-based protein and fibre, i.e. key for muscle development and digestive health. Oh, and did we mention they're a great source of iron (your baby's natural stores begin to decline after 6 months, soooooo you're welcome!)
